#ee4497 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ee4497 is composed of 93.3% red, 26.7%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.4% magenta, 36.6%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 330.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 60%. #ee4497 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#dd002f.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#ee4497 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ee4497 has RGB values of R:238, G:68,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.37,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15615127.

Shades and Tints of #ee4497
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0106 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.
